When identifying a transport container for your requirements, it's important to understand the various sizes available. The most frequently used sizes are 10ft, 20ft, and 40ft containers.

A 10ft container is a miniature option ideal for limited loads. It's commonly used for personal effects or minor commercial goods.

The 20ft container is a versatile option that can handle a greater range of loads. It's commonly used for both personal and commercial shipping.

Finally, the 40ft container is the biggest standard container, offering a considerable amount of storage. It's usually used for extensive cargo and often transport heavy or monumental goods.

Surpassing these standard sizes, there are also distinct containers available to meet targeted needs. These can include refrigerated containers for perishable goods, open-top containers for extended cargo, and toxic substances containers for restricted shipments.

Understanding Container Sizes: From 10ft to 40ft High Cube

When selecting a shipping container, one of the first key factors to consider is size. Containers come in a variety of dimensions to accommodate diverse transporting needs. The most common sizes are the 10ft and 20ft containers, offering a good balance between space and cost-effectiveness. For larger shipments, the 40ft container provides ample area. And for extra-tall items, the High Cube container offers increased height.

Understanding these different sizes helps ensure you choose the right container for your products, optimizing both cost and efficiency.

Here's a quick overview of common container sizes:

  • 10ft Container: Perfect for smaller shipments
  • 20ft Container: Versatile choice for average shipments
  • 40ft Container: Ideal for significant quantities of goods
  • 40ft High Cube Container: Offers increased altitude

Remember to factor the weight restrictions and accessibility requirements when making your decision.
